Data processor having controlled scalable input data source and method thereof
First Claim
1. A multimedia communication system for transferring video and other signal types from an image collecting terminal to a modem for transmission over a communication channel to a data recovery terminal, comprising:
- a first data source, responsive to a control signal, including a video image processor constructed to capture images and to present the images as a first type of data at a rate determined at least in part as a function of the control signal;
at least one additional data source generating at least one additional data signal;
a data signal processor configured and arranged to determine an available bandwidth factor for the communication channel, to generate the control signal in response to the available bandwidth factor, to collect the first type of data from the first data source at a rate that varies in response to an available channel bandwidth of the modem, and to collect at least one additional type of data from the at least one additional data source at at least one established rate; and
the modem responsive to the data signal processor and arranged to transmit the first and at least one additional types of data to the data recovery terminal.
9 Assignments
0 Petitions
Accused Products
Abstract
A multimedia communication system processes and multiplexes different types of data, including data from an adaptive data rate data source and a nonadaptive data rate data source, to substantially increase data throughput over a communication channel. The system includes: a first data source, responsive to a control signal, including a video image processor constructed to capture images and to present the images as a first type of data at a rate determined as a function of the control signal; at least one additional data source generating at least one additional data signal; a data signal processor that determines an available bandwidth factor for the communication channel, generates the control signal in response to this factor, collects the first type of data at a rate that varies in response to the available channel bandwidth of the modem, and collects the at least one additional type of data at at least one established rate. A communication channel modem transmits the data to a receiving terminal as the data is presented by the data signal processor.
97 Citations
44 Claims
-
1. A multimedia communication system for transferring video and other signal types from an image collecting terminal to a modem for transmission over a communication channel to a data recovery terminal, comprising:
-
a first data source, responsive to a control signal, including a video image processor constructed to capture images and to present the images as a first type of data at a rate determined at least in part as a function of the control signal; at least one additional data source generating at least one additional data signal; a data signal processor configured and arranged to determine an available bandwidth factor for the communication channel, to generate the control signal in response to the available bandwidth factor, to collect the first type of data from the first data source at a rate that varies in response to an available channel bandwidth of the modem, and to collect at least one additional type of data from the at least one additional data source at at least one established rate; and the modem responsive to the data signal processor and arranged to transmit the first and at least one additional types of data to the data recovery terminal.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 39, 40)
-
-
20. A multimedia communication terminal, comprising:
-
a first data source, responsive to a control signal, including a video image processor constructed to capture images and to present the images as a first type of data at a rate determined at least in part as a function of the control signal; at least one additional data source generating at least one additional data signal of at least one additional type; and a data signal processor configured and arranged to determine an available bandwidth factor for the communication channel, to generate the control signal in response to the available bandwidth factor, to collect the first type of data from the first data source at a rate that varies in response to the available channel bandwidth of the modem, and to collect the at least one additional type of data from the at least one additional data source at least one established rate, the first and at least one additional types of data being collected for transmission from the terminal. - View Dependent Claims (21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 41, 42)
-
-
38. A method for formatting multiple types of data, including data representing images, for transmission over a communication channel, the method comprising:
-
receiving a first type of data using a first data source at a data rate determined at least in part by a control signal and at least one additional type of data using at least one additional data source at at least one established data rate; using a data processor to determine an available bandwidth factor for the communication channel; using the data processor to generate the control signal in response to the available bandwidth factor; varying the data rate of the first type of data in response to the control signal by filtering the control signal using a prediction filter; and formatting the first and at least one additional types of data for presentation to a output port according to one of a plurality of preselected formats by using a multiplexer arrangement to construct a data packet using data drawn from one or more of the first and at least one additional data sources. - View Dependent Claims (43, 44)
-
Specification